not trying to be willfully obscurist here, but there's probably not a lot on here that people are gonna know. so the story goes: Lottie, whom I rely on for all my non-musical good taste, insisted I go to the Adolf Wolfli exhibit at the NY Folk Art Musuem a few weeks ago - needless to say it made an impression. For the curious, I suggest doing some exploring on your own (here's a start: http://www.phylliskindgallery.com/self-taught/artbrut/aw/), but the short version is a institutionalized schizophrenic who created a 45 book, 25,000 newspaper print size page complete fictional world, densely packed with texts, poems, music, illustrations, and collages touching on everything from cosmic wars, scientific explorations, inventions, travelogues, maps, numerical charts, investment calculations, urban development, social and political platforms, transformation, redemption, catastrophe and regenesis, none the least of which is his recasting his autobiography as a saint. Given some of the past things I've thrown up on this sight, you may be able to see why I was just a little turned on - the mix is mostly just impressionistic, some of which immediately came to mind when we were there - lots of "colors", psychelics, folk songs, marches, pop culture, blurred and jagged lines and several deconstructed appearances of words + text (which were integral in all of Wolfli's stuff). The "regenesis"/"dies irae" (the latin death hymn) open/close wasn't not on purpose, though. btw, the image is Wolfli, "General view of the island Neveranger, 1911"
